The Rise of Parametric Design in Architecture

Introduction: Architecture is moving beyond standard shapes and rigid boxes. Parametric design—a process based on algorithmic thinking—allows architects to create complex, fluid structures that were once thought impossible to build.

1. Beyond Simple Geometry:

  • Parametric design uses data and rules to define the relationship between design intent and design response.
  • This allows for the creation of organic, flowing facades that respond to environmental factors like sunlight and wind.

2. Aluminum: The Perfect Partner for Complexity:

  • Because aluminum is highly malleable and can be extruded into precise, custom shapes, it is the material of choice for parametric envelopes.
  • Advanced CNC (Computer Numerical Control) machining allows aluminum profiles to be cut and joined at exact angles to form complex “diamond” or “honeycomb” patterns.

3. Optimization and Sustainability:

  • Parametric tools allow engineers to “stress test” a design digitally, ensuring that the aluminum structure uses the minimum amount of material for maximum strength.
  • This results in lighter buildings, reduced waste, and a significantly lower carbon footprint.
